 Note that Tichu was originally nominated for 1998, even though it’s a 1991 title, but the game really didn’t take off (particularly in the English-speaking world) until it was re-released by RGG and Amigo in ’98.  Tichu lovers should definitely vote for it here if it’s one of their three favorites of the year.  Also note that I added Bargain Hunter to the Schnäppchen-Jagd entry, since the original is so hard to find and the remake is essentially the exact same game, in case folks are only familiar with the new title.
